A wardrobe transition is a creative editing technique where a creator appears to instantly change outfits in the middle of a video, often in a single fluid motion. The result feels magical, stylish, and impossible to look away from.

Core Wardrobe Transition Tips You Need to Know
1. Plan Your Looks Before You Press Record
Start by selecting two to four outfits that share a consistent color story, silhouette direction, or seasonal theme. Lay them out in the order they will appear in your video. This prevents awkward mid-shoot outfit swaps and keeps the creative energy high.
2. Master the Classic Snap Transition
The snap transition is the foundational move in every wardrobe transition tip tutorial. Hold your hand toward the camera, snap your fingers, and cut the clip so the next outfit appears on the other side of the snap. The key is matching your hand position frame by frame for a seamless illusion.
3. Use the Spin and Cover Technique
Spin quickly while bringing your arms up, a jacket, or a scarf across the camera lens. The motion blurs the frame and hides the outfit change, giving you a natural cut point. This technique works beautifully for dramatic style jumps, such as day to night or casual to formal.
4. Try the Walk-In and Walk-Out Method
Walk out of frame holding an item, change your outfit, then walk back in wearing the new look. This is one of the easiest wardrobe transition tips for beginners because it requires no fancy editing, just a tripod and a single location.
5. Leverage the Fabric Pull
Hold the edge of a cardigan, blazer, or oversized shirt and pull it across the screen as you change underneath. The fabric becomes a curtain that masks the swap. This method is especially powerful for layering transformations and streetwear looks.
6. Match Your Footage Frame by Frame
Stability is the cornerstone of every successful transition. Use a tripod, film in the same lighting, and keep your body position nearly identical between shots. Even small shifts in angle can break the illusion and pull viewers out of the moment.
How to Use Wardrobe Transition Tips on TikTok, Reels, and Shorts
TikTok Strategy
TikTok rewards bold creativity and fast pacing. Pair your transitions with trending sounds, use hashtags like #outfittransition and #fashionhacks, and hook viewers in the first second with a preview of your final look. Keep videos between seven and fifteen seconds for maximum loop value.
Instagram Reels Strategy
On Reels, focus on aesthetic cohesion. Choose a color palette, film in natural light, and pair transitions with a clean, on-trend audio track. Write captions that invite interaction, such as asking followers to vote on their favorite look, and pin a styling breakdown in the comments.
YouTube Shorts Strategy
Shorts viewers love educational hooks. Open with a quick teaser, then deliver a fast montage of transitions, and close with a behind-the-scenes tip or a "like for a tutorial" prompt. Adding a hook in the first two seconds dramatically improves click-through and retention.
